If the opportunity of asbestos is discovered in a building, it might be needed to undergo an asbestos study. This will take one of 3 forms. A management study is utilized to check well-known asbestos in a building, as well as to make sure that it is being properly preserved as well as conference regulations. As a component of this sampling is commonly made use of to examine the problem of the asbestos, this survey can also make use of an anticipation that asbestos is present. A repair study is a lot more intrusive than a management study. This is performed prior to any significant refurbishment work to identify whether any employees will certainly be at risk from asbestos, as well as if so to intend for its removal. A demolition study is likewise much more invasive and also is accomplished on any type of structure because of undertake demolition. This is called for to guarantee that any kind of fibres will not be released upon demolition. If asbestos is found, then elimination work will happen. Throughout both this procedure and also refurbishment surveying, damaging examination may be used to accessibility as well as evaluate hard to reach areas of the building. Due to this, and also the overall invasive nature of both studies, it is advised that any kind of residents abandon the building throughout evaluation.

Surbiton is a country area of southwest London within the Royal Borough of Kingston upon Thames. Located beside the River Thames, it is 11 miles southwest of main London. Although previously within the County of Surrey, Surbiton ended up being incorporated right into Greater London in 1965 as a result of the London Federal Government Act of 1963 entering effect. Surbiton is home to a mixture of striking courts including Art Deco layout, modern residential centres as well as big condominiums constructed in the 19th century alongside a significant number of semi-detached real estate estates created over the program of the twentieth century. Evidence suggests that a negotiation has been in presence at Surbiton from as very early as 1179. Before the coming of the train, Surbiton was largely formed of agricultural land, with maps from the very early 19th century showing the location it as little bit greater than a crossroads. The town's growth started after the being rejected of a major train line near Kingston was denied and would rather by constructed in Surbiton. Opening in 1838, Surbiton railway station was called Kingston upon Railway until 1869, being renamed to Surbiton upon Train. With a population of over 20,000, there is a variety of historical and also retail locations eye-catching to the town's citizens. Surbiton is identified as one of the most considerable locations adding to the background of competing automobiles. Started by John Cooper as well as the racing tale Jack Brabham in 1934, structure and testing of Formula 1 cars and trucks began to be tested in the old Cooper car operates in Hollyfield Road. The structure is commonly recognised as the location in which the highly prominent Mini Cooer was birthed. how to identify asbestos?

Asbestos is a perfect example of a silent and hidden killer. The harmful fibre it releases is not only totally invisible to the eye, but also absolutely odourless, therefore can’t be smelt. As a result, you can walk into a room completely filled with asbestos and you still won’t suspect a thing. If you live in an old building ( built before the 1980’s) in the UK, it’s very possible that there’s some asbestos in the house.

Asbestos causes up to 5000 deaths in the UK on a yearly basis. When asbestos materials are disturbed, they release asbestos fibres, which when inhaled can result in lung cancer, asbestosis as well as mesothelioma which are all painful and fatal diseases. And perhaps even more importantly, you won’t notice any symptoms of having these diseases until after several years after your first exposure to asbestos fibres.

Therefore, to reduce these numbers, there’s a crucial need to to know how to identify asbestos so as not to put both ourselves and loved ones at risk.

There are three types of asbestos which includes blue or crocidolite, brown or amosite, and white or chrysotile. So they can easily be identified by their respective colour names, right? Wrong! Asbestos fibres can not be seen with the eye, it can only be detected under a microscope. They’re very tiny and light, and once disturbed and in the air, they can float can days. Asbestos are commonly found in several building materials such as cement products, floor tiles, paints, adhesive, partitions, cladding, insulation, doors and lots more. With its wide acceptability in the past, any building product you can probably think of could contain asbestos.

how to identify asbestos roof tiles?

Being a commonly used building material in the 1950’s to about 1990’s, asbestos is very popular back in the days and used for almost every roofing project because of it fire resistant properties. They’re mostly mixed with cement and are known to last for over 4 decades.

Due to the harmful properties found in asbestos, the material was totally banned in the UK since the year 1999. It’s found that when disturbed, asbestos releases some fibres which when inhaled can result in some deadly health conditions such as lung cancer and asbestosis, which are all fatal. These diseases are mostly not detected until several years after the first exposure to the asbestos fibres, which makes them even more deadly. Hence, it’s crucial to know how to identify asbestos roof tiles so you can have them removed by a professional immediately. In this article, we’ll show you what you can look out for to identify asbestos roof tiles. Let’s take a look!

Asbestos roof tiles are typically square shaped and they also generally possess a combination of grey and black colour. Although asbestos can feature a number of colours based on the kind of material you mix with it. In truth, asbestos can be very tricky to identify, when disturbed not only are their fibres totally invisible to the naked eye but they’re also completely odourless. This implies that you may not even be aware that you’re exposed to such harmful material for a prolonged period of time. In order to accurately identify asbestos roof tiles, the only thing you can possibly do is to call in a UKAS accredited laboratory to have them tested. This way, you’ll have a peace of mind knowing the result will point you in the right direction.

Do I have to have an asbestos test?

The legal requirement to have an asbestos survey carried out applies to non-domestic properties. If you own or operate a non-domestic property such as an office, shop, or warehouse, an asbestos survey and management plan must be in place. For domestic properties, there is no legal requirement to have an asbestos survey.

What happens during an asbestos test?

The surveyors will check the entire property for signs of asbestos. They may take samples which can be taken away for anaylsis. If they find asbestos, they will inspect its condition, what grade it is and advise you of the best course of action to take.
